Modification of barrier properties of polymeric films of LDPE and HDPE by cold plasma treatment
INCARNATO, Loredana;
1995-01-01
Abstract
In the present work barrier properties of low density polyethylene (LDPE) and high density polyethylene (HDPE) films have been modified by argon cold plasma surface treatments. This kind of treatment is commonly used to produce modifications on the surface layers of the polymer. The effect on LDPE and HDPE films has been a decrease in the permeability values, with a consequent improvement of their barrier properties.
